Output bf8d8b3f3067b9d88ebdd74a491fa0236b8eac00bd60f9356cf26356314105f4:0

value
7987763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801c895340e26d5b2263f27d674441e6820a176e OP_EQUAL
address
3DNQbqtYzC88DJwZ8YzncD62b64UKFYk4u
transaction
bf8d8b3f3067b9d88ebdd74a491fa0236b8eac00bd60f9356cf26356314105f4
spent
true